Leading Research Firm Names ZANTAZĀ® as the Market Leader in the Fast-Growing Email Archiving Market for the Second Year in a Row

  • New survey finds ZANTAZ market leader with 27 percent of total revenue based on 2004 revenue
  • Overall email archiving market grew 96 percent in one year
  • Email discovery and litigation support cited as top end-user requirement for an email archiving solution

PLEASANTON, Calif. (February 14, 2006) - ZANTAZ, Inc., the global leader in Information Retention and Discovery Management (IRDM) solutions, continues to be the leader in email archiving, accounting for 27 percent of the revenue in this rapidly growing market, according to IDC's "Worldwide Email Archiving Applications 2005-2009 Forecast and 2004 Vendor Shares: When You Need to Know That You've Got Mail, Doc #34540, December 2005. The new recently released report provides a top-down sizing of the global email archiving market. Based on email archiving applications delivered as software, a hosted service or an appliance, the report offers a forecast for the 2005-2009 market along with leading vendor revenue and market share data from 2004.

The Leader in a Fast-Growing Market

According to IDC, the email archiving applications market totaled $193 million in 2004, up 96 percent from the prior year's revenue of $98 million. The growth of email and email attachments coupled with an increased awareness of regulatory compliance and corporate governance issues are major factors contributing to the explosive growth of the market.

E-Discovery Helping Drive Growth

IDC also reports that email discovery and litigation support ranked as one of the top 5 critical end-user drivers that organizations cite when purchasing email archiving solutions. About IRDM

IRDM is accomplished when archiving and compliance "Information Retention" (IR) solutions are seamlessly integrated with electronic discovery and litigation support "Discovery Management" (DM) solutions. Such an approach is critical to enterprises that wish to better manage the risk of their electronic communication. To realize the full benefits of "IR," corporations need to proactively retain live data such as emails and IM, as well as archive paper and legacy data as electronic records. The next step is to utilize an integrated discovery management "DM" solution that seamlessly accepts this archived data for the purposes of searching, manipulating, and sharing this information during investigative or legal requests. Together, an IRDM solution allows large enterprises to reduce operational risks and costs, comply with legal, regulatory, and corporate governance requirements, and ultimately avoid costly reactive discovery processes and steep penalties.
